A developer of peer-to-peer (P-to-P) technology released a new application this week that allows groups of users to view a Microsoft PowerPoint presentation over the Internet in a collaborative setting. Called Presence-AR Adapter for Microsoft PowerPoint, the product is sold as an add-on for Microsoft's presentation software and allows multiple users to simultaneously view a PowerPoint presentation over the Web. The presentation can be stored on several PCs across a network with the goal of providing faster access to the files being viewed, said Derek Ruths, chief technology officer of Advanced Reality, based in Houston, Texas.
Using a standard compression technology, images contained in a PowerPoint presentation would load almost instantly on a users machine, regardless of the size of the image file, according to Ruths, regardless of the speed at which a participant is connected to the Internet. One caveat is that images will first appear fuzzy for users with slow connection speeds, and then sharpen as the download process completes.
